Had a Bouchard Père et Fils Volnay 1er Cru 2003. An interesting wine: shows the year on the nose with strawberry (good) but also coffee, chocolate and plum. The palate had a beautiful supple texture, not much tannin and a viscosity one rarely/never sees in Burgundy. Drinking nicely now, a good wine for the vintage but not something I’d like to drink regularly.
Also drunk this week, a Morot Santenay 2000, which looked very youthful at first but then took on an aroma of prune. Then a Rodet Hautes Côtes de Beaune 2005 which showed some undergrowth and boar meat characters but had a disappointing structure for the year.
